Write these helpful lists for getting your house organized:

Kitchen:

  • Kitchen Inventory: List the contents of your pantry, fridge, and freezer to keep track of what you have and avoid overbuying.
  • Meal Planning: Create a weekly or monthly meal plan to simplify grocery shopping and meal preparation.
  • Kitchen Utensils and Tools: Make a list of essential kitchen tools and utensils to ensure you have everything you need for cooking and baking.
  • Cleaning Supplies: Inventory your kitchen cleaning supplies and create a list for easy restocking.

Bedroom:

  • Closet Inventory: List the clothing items in your closet to identify what you wear frequently and what you can declutter.
  • Bed Linen: Make a list of your bed sheets, pillowcases, and blankets to keep track of their condition and quantity.
  • Wardrobe Essentials: Create a list of essential clothing items you need for different occasions.

Bathroom:

  • Bathroom Essentials: List the toiletries and personal care items you use daily and ensure you always have them in stock.
  • Medicine Cabinet: Inventory your medications and first aid supplies to keep them organized and up-to-date.

Living Room:

  • Entertainment Collection: List your books, DVDs, or video games to organize and declutter your entertainment area.
  • Furniture Checklist: Make a list of furniture pieces and accessories you need or want to replace or update.

Home Office:

  • Desk Supplies: Create a list of essential office supplies for your work or study area.
  • Important Documents: List the crucial documents you need to keep organized and accessible.

Storage Areas:

  • Garage Inventory: Catalog your tools, equipment, and storage items to optimize your garage space.
  • Seasonal Items: Create a list of seasonal decorations or clothing, making it easy to rotate and store as needed.

Children’s Room:

  • Toy Inventory: Make a list of your children’s toys and consider donating or selling items they have outgrown.
  • School Supplies: Keep track of your children’s school essentials with a supply list.

Laundry Room:

  • Laundry Supplies: List your laundry detergents, softeners, and other laundry necessities for easy restocking.

Household Maintenance:

  • Home Maintenance Checklist: Create a list of regular home maintenance tasks to ensure your home is in good condition.
  • Cleaning Schedule: Design a cleaning schedule to break down tasks into manageable routines.

Pets:

  • Pet Supplies: List your pet’s food, toys, and other essentials for easy reordering.

Finances:

  • Budget Plan: Create a budget list to keep track of your expenses and savings goals.

Emergency Preparedness:

  • Emergency Kit Inventory: List the contents of your emergency kit, ensuring everything is up-to-date.

Technology:

  • Electronics Inventory: Catalog your electronic devices and their accessories for organization and maintenance.

Home Improvement Projects:

  • Home Improvement Wishlist: Make a list of desired home upgrades or renovation projects.

Gift Ideas:

  • Gift List: Keep track of gift ideas for family and friends throughout the year.

Shopping:

  • Shopping List: Write down items you need to buy to avoid forgetting essential purchases.

Travel Planning:

  • Travel Packing List: Create a packing list for different types of trips to avoid overpacking and ensure you have everything you need.

Hobbies and Crafts:

  • Hobby Supplies: List the materials and tools needed for your hobbies or craft projects.

Fitness and Health:

  • Workout Routine: Write down your exercise plan to stay consistent and track progress.
  • Meal Prep List: Plan and prepare meals in advance with a meal prep list.

Home Garden:

  • Garden Planning: List the plants and seeds you want to grow in your garden.

Special Occasions:

  • Event Planning: Create a checklist for hosting special occasions or parties.

Decluttering:

  • Declutter Checklist: Make a list of areas or rooms in your home to declutter systematically.
